Understanding the Simple Resignation Letter Sample

A Simple Resignation Letter Sample serves as a formal notification to your employer that you are leaving your position. It's a crucial document that maintains professionalism and courtesy. The importance of a clear and concise resignation letter cannot be overstated. It provides a written record of your intent, avoiding potential misunderstandings later on.

There are several key components to include:

  • Your intent to resign.
  • Your last day of employment.
  • A brief statement of gratitude (optional but recommended).

Here’s a basic structure you can follow:

  1. Salutation
  2. Statement of Resignation
  3. Last Day of Employment
  4. Offer of Assistance (optional)
  5. Closing
